What Legal Recruiters Should Look For In Potential Hires

Securing the best professionals for your company should be a priority, but do not expect it to be a breeze. The legal industry is short on good talent, so law firms have to compete on the hiring front. You must focus on creating a robust hiring process that enables you to separate the wheat from the chaff. Everything boils down to knowing the traits that an ideal candidate must have so that the search becomes easy. Here are the ones legal recruiters must look for in potential hires.

Academic ability

Nothing matters more than academic ability and skills when it comes to hiring the best people for your law firm. An attorney has to deal with complex legal issues, and only the right academic background makes it possible. Look for professionals from reputed law colleges with relevant degrees and expertise to match your needs. Nothing equals quality education in this industry.

Commercial awareness

Besides academic abilities, law firms should look for commercial awareness in the new hires. Essentially, commercial awareness refers to the ability to understand and handle the business aspects of running a law firm. After all, law firms are also commercial entities that run to make profits in the long run. Employees who are up-to-date on the latest business processes and developments can push the growth of the firm.

Communication skills

Succeeding in the domain also requires excellent oral and written communication skills. If you are serious about finding attorney candidates to empower your practice, this is one trait you should not miss out on. Attorneys require these skills to carry out their everyday tasks and deliver to the expectations of the clients. It is not possible to develop strong client relationships without these skills. Further, they are crucial to winning cases by gathering relevant information from the client and presenting facts convincingly during court proceedings.

Time management

Good time management is another skill legal recruiters should not miss out on in candidates. Attorneys have to work on multiple cases and handle different aspects at the same time. The ability to manage time effectively makes them capable of handling the inherent challenges of the industry. Ensure that the people you hire can thrive amid tight deadlines, multiple tasks, and client expectations.

Attention to detail

Attention to detail is critical to success in the legal industry. Professionals need to dig deep into every line of contracts and every piece of evidence provided by clients. Being attentive to the smallest details can give them the winning advantage. People with such skills are assets to the organizations they work for.
